What Information to Include

When contacting support, include:

  1. Detailed Description - Clear description of the problem
  2. Steps to Reproduce - Step-by-step instructions to reproduce the issue
  3. System Information - OS, VS Code version, Osmynt version
  4. Error Messages - Any error messages or logs
  5. What You've Tried - Troubleshooting steps you've already tried

Reporting Issues

Bug Reports

How to Report Bugs

  1. Check Existing Issues - Search for similar issues first
  2. Create New Issue - Create a new GitHub issue
  3. Provide Details - Include detailed information
  4. Attach Logs - Attach relevant logs and screenshots
  5. Follow Up - Follow up on the issue

Bug Report Template

## Bug Description
Brief description of the bug

## Steps to Reproduce
1. Step one
2. Step two
3. Step three

## Expected Behavior
What should happen

## Actual Behavior
What actually happens

## System Information
- OS: [e.g., Windows 10, macOS 12, Ubuntu 20.04]
- VS Code Version: [e.g., 1.94.0]
- Osmynt Version: [e.g., 1.0.0]

## Additional Information
Any additional information, logs, or screenshots
